In the image below, you can see assorted columns, a beam, and structural walls in a plan and
3D view. In this case, you can use the Grid tool to add the majority of the beams automatically.
Press and hold CTRL to select multiple grids.
In the image shown below, grids have been selected and beams have been added automatically
between all columns, walls, and beams.
TIP You can also draw a pick box to select multiple grid lines.
